概括
最近的进展扩大了基德血型系统的知识,包括基因结构,罕见的表型,以及其在移植和怀孕中的临床重要性. 本综述涵盖了这些新发现.

背景情况:
- 基德血型系统在输血医学和理解血型遗传学方面至关重要.
- 以前的审查提供了基础知识,但自2015年以来出现了重要的新发现.
研究的目的:
- 为基德血型系统提供最新的综合性审查.
- 详细介绍最近在基因结构,等位基因变异和相关表型方面的进展.
- 讨论Kidd系统在特定医疗环境中的临床意义.
主要方法:
- 关于基德血型系统最近出版的文献综述.
- 对专注于基因结构和变异性等位基因的研究进行分析.
- 关于输血反应,移植和胎儿和新生儿血液溶解性疾病的临床数据的综合.
主要成果:
- 对基德血型表型的遗传基础的新见解,包括零和变异表达.
- 在输血反应和移植中,Kidd抗体的临床相关性已被证明.
- 关于基德血型抗原在非脏组织中尿素运输中的作用的新兴理解.
结论:
- 基德血型系统随着新的遗传和临床发现而不断发展.
- 更新的知识对于准确的免疫血液学实践和患者护理至关重要.
- 对基德抗原功能的进一步研究可能会揭示更广泛的生理作用.

The ABO blood group system is a critical element of transfusion medicine, essential for determining blood compatibility in transfusions and organ transplants. It is based on specific antigens, or agglutinogens, present on the surface of red blood cells (RBCs) and corresponding antibodies, or agglutinins, in the blood plasma.

Human blood is classified into different types based on the presence of antigens on the red blood cell's surface and antibodies in the plasma. Proper identification of blood type is essential for successful blood transfusion. The International Society of Blood Transfusion has identified 38 human blood types based on the surface antigens on the red blood cells. The most common types are ABO, Rh, and MNS blood types.

Blood transfusion is a therapeutic measure to restore the blood volume after extensive blood loss due to an accident or a medical procedure. Blood transfusion involves drawing a certain amount of blood from a suitable donor and infusing it into the recipient.
